Workchain is seeking a Car/Van Driver for a temporary position in Talbot Green, England. The pay rate is £13 per hour, and drivers will be paid every Wednesday.
Responsibilities include delivering goods safely and keeping accurate records. The ideal candidate should possess a valid driving license and ideally have previous experience in a similar role. Key skills include multi-drop driving experience.

How to prepare for a job interview at Workchain
✨Know Your Route
Familiarise yourself with the area around Talbot Green. Being able to discuss local routes and traffic patterns can show your potential employer that you're proactive and ready to hit the ground running.
✨Highlight Your Experience
Be prepared to talk about your previous driving roles, especially any multi-drop experience. Share specific examples of how you managed deliveries efficiently and handled any challenges that arose.
✨Safety First
Emphasise your commitment to safety and record-keeping. Discuss any relevant training or certifications you have, and be ready to explain how you ensure the safe delivery of goods.
✨Ask Questions
Prepare a few questions to ask at the end of the interview. This could be about the team you'll be working with or the types of goods you'll be delivering. It shows your interest in the role and helps you gauge if it's the right fit for you.
